Alagille Syndrome (AGS) - Glossary


Glossary

Cholestasis: Condition due to buildup of bile in the liver that eventually causes liver damage.

Posterior embryotoxon: An opaque ring formed around the cornea of the eye. It does not affect vision.

Xanthomas: Fat deposits in areas like the skin, joints, muscle and tendons are called xanthomas.

Pruritus: Itching often caused due to the buildup of bilirubin in the liver.
